The Tiji Festival: A Himalayan Spectacle of Nepal Motorbike Tours

The Tiji Festival is the centerpiece of this extraordinary motorbike tour and a significant cultural event that takes place in the remote town of Lo Manthang, the capital of Upper Mustang. The festival is celebrated to honor the victory of Lord Buddha’s incarnation, Dorje Sonnu, over a demon who terrorized the local people by causing drought, famine, and disease. According to local legend, Dorje Sonnu defeated the demon in a fierce battle, saving the people of Mustang from destruction. This victory is commemorated through a series of rituals and ceremonies that take place over three days in the spring.

For travelers, the Tiji Festival is an unparalleled opportunity to witness the ancient rituals and customs of the Mustang people. During the festival, the town of Lo Manthang comes alive with vibrant colors, sacred dances, and chanting monks. The highlight of the event is the “chhewar” or the ritual dance performed by the monks, which portrays the battle between Dorje Sonnu and the demon. The monks, clad in ornate costumes and masks, perform intricate dances accompanied by the deep chanting of mantras, while the crowd watches in reverent silence. The rhythmic drumming and the hypnotic sound of the conch shells create an otherworldly atmosphere that transports you to another era.

Must-Have Permits and Mustang permits cost for Mustang Motorcycle tour 

To ride into Upper Mustang, riders need two permits, but Lower Mustang motorbike trip only requires the ACAP. Our team arranges all permits in advance for a hassle-free journey Below is the details of Mustang Permit cost.

  • Annapurna Conservation Area Permit (ACAP): USD 30
  • Restricted Area Permit (RAP): USD 500 for the first 10 days, USD 50 per day thereafter

Best Time for Mustang Motorbike Tour

Mustang is unique because it lies in the Himalayan rain shadow, making it drier and more accessible than many parts of Nepal.

  • Spring (March–May): Rhododendrons bloom, trails are firm, skies clear.
  • Autumn (September–November): Peak season, dry conditions, perfect mountain views.
  • Winter (December–February): Cold, with possible snow at higher passes—challenging but quiet.
  • Monsoon (June–August): Surprisingly good time—Mustang stays dry even when the rest of Nepal is wet.

For ideal riding conditions, spring and autumn are recommended.

The Riding Experience

Motorbiking in Nepal is nothing like riding in the West. The roads are unpredictable, shifting from smooth tarmac to loose gravel, rocky climbs, and dry riverbeds within minutes. Mustang especially is known for its windy, dusty trails, where good handling skills are crucial.

You’ll face steep ascents, river crossings, and suspension bridges, all while surrounded by snow-capped Himalayan peaks. The thrill of navigating these trails on a Royal Enfield is unmatched. At the same time, our guides pace the ride carefully to allow time for rest, acclimatization, and cultural exploration.

Spiritual Significance of Mount Kailash

Mount Kailash is considered sacred in Hinduism, Buddhism, Jainism, and the Bon religion, attracting pilgrims and spiritual seekers from around the world. Its distinctive pyramid-like peak holds profound spiritual symbolism.

Hindu Perspective

Hindus believe Mount Kailash is the abode of Lord Shiva, the cosmic destroyer and transformer. Pilgrims perform the Kora, a ritual circumambulation around the mountain, believing that each step purifies the soul and grants spiritual merit.

Buddhist Perspective

For Buddhists, Mount Kailash is home to Demchok, a deity representing ultimate bliss. Pilgrims undertake arduous journeys here seeking enlightenment, meditation, and spiritual growth.

Jain Perspective

Jains revere Mount Kailash as the site where Rishabhadeva, the first Tirthankara, attained nirvana, marking it a place of ultimate liberation and spiritual awakening.

Bon Perspective

The Bon religion, Tibet’s indigenous faith, regards Mount Kailash as a sacred spiritual center, a place of meditation, rituals, and divine connection with spiritual beings.

Lake Manasarovar Bike Trip – Sacred Waters & Scenic Beauty

Lake Manasarovar, adjacent to Mount Kailash, is one of the most sacred lakes in the world. Pilgrims believe that bathing in its waters purifies the soul and washes away sins. For bikers, it offers a combination of spiritual enlightenment and scenic splendour, with crystal-clear waters reflecting the surrounding Himalayan peaks on a motorcycle tour during the Kailash Mansarovar yatra.

Rara Lake is the largest lake in Nepal, nestled in the remote northwestern part of the country, within the stunning Rara National Park. At an altitude of 2,990 meters (9,810 feet), it spans over 10.8 square kilometers and reaches a depth of about 167 meters. Known for its crystal-clear waters, Rara Lake is often referred to as the “Jewel of the Himalayas” due to its serene beauty and breathtaking backdrop of snow-capped peaks.
